Water Damage

Wood decay and other structural issues are common in window frames due to their constant exposure. This problem can be identified by a soft, spongy texture on the frame as well as an appearance of crumbly, brittle. If the rot has been extensive, the paint could be peeling off the frame or sill. If you catch the problem early enough, the use of epoxy wood filler may be enough to stop the spread of the problem.

Water leaks are a common sign that you need to get in touch with a local window repair business. Leaking windows can cause ceiling spots wall stains, Upvc windows ceiling spots and other problems. They are much easier to fix if caught early. Leaking windows can also be the perfect environment for mildew and mold which can lead to respiratory issues, allergies and other health issues in your home.

If you suspect a leak take a look at the windows both the inside and outside of your home to determine the source of the issue. Alongside looking at the caulking around your windows, you should also examine the roof and siding for areas that may let in water. If you can't locate the source of the leak then an expert window repair service may conduct a little detective work in the attic to identify the location and the cause of the leak.

Other signs that you need to call a local window repair business include a musty smell or black spots on ceiling and walls near windows, or cracking of the paint around the frames. These are all signs of excessive moisture, which can lead to severe mold or mildew issues in your home, along with structural damage and health problems. Leaving these problems unchecked can cost you more in the long run. A few minor repairs, like replacing a broken piece hardware or re-caulking, are simple for homeowners to tackle on their own. For more intricate repairs, such as replacing or repairing a damaged glass pane or installing new window flashings it is recommended to leave it to professionals.

Chipped or Cracked Panes

A lawnmower's pebble flying into a window, an enormous coffee table smashing against a window, or a wild cat crashing over a glass vase can cause broken or cracked glass in the house. Cracks aren't just an eyesore, they also be a danger to your safety and cause poor insulation. It's generally simple to repair a damaged window pane.

Begin by cleaning your glass window using a small amount of dish soap and warm water. This helps remove dirt, fingerprints, and smudges so that you have a clear surface to work on. Wear safety goggles and gloves, as glass can be quite sharp.

If the glass is broken into pieces or has a small crack it is possible to apply nail polish or glue to fill in the crack and make it nearly invisible. This is an easy task, but you'll likely need to repeat the process several times until the crack is completely filled. Try epoxy if you need an extra strong solution. This is a thermosetting polymer that, when mixed and applied properly, can be used to virtually erase the presence of a crack in your windows.

It is essential to take action when you spot a crack. Stress cracks, which typically appear on the edges of the window frame, may get worse over time due to temperature changes and a constant force of slamming windows and upvc doors. In time, these cracks could cause the seal on double pane windows to break and will require replacement.

If you notice smudges between the panes of your double-paned windows, uPVC windows it's likely that the insulation is failing and needs to be replaced. This is a different issue that needs to be addressed promptly to prevent further damage and reduce your energy costs. The same is true for windows that are drafty, which are often fixed with weather stripping and caulking. If the draft is caused by a loose sash or decayed wood, or a single pane window, it is best to replace the window.

Full-frame replacements require removal of the frame sill, frame and glass. This can raise the cost of the project. Pocket installation, on the contrary, allows you to only replace the window glass and leaving the frame. This is a simpler alternative that can reduce costs on the project.
